About This Item
New York, NY.: Harcourt, Brace and Howe. Very Good. 1919. First Edition. Hardcover in dust jacket. First Edition (11,000 printed) with Washington D.C. bookseller's "ticket" to rear pastedown; bit of foxing to the endpages. The original color pictorial dust jacket has a chip at the base of the spine with loss to publisher's name; edge-wear, and foxing to dj spine and rear panel, else Near Fine book in VG dust jacket and scarce thus. .
Synopsis
Free Air is a novel written by Sinclair Lewis. A silent movie version of "Free Air" was also released on April 30, 1922.
